The Huawei MatePad Pro 13.2 PaperMatte (2025) has a global score of 68.8, which is slightly better than the LG G Pad X 8.0's score of 63.5. Huawei MatePad Pro 13.2 PaperMatte (2025) counts with HarmonyOS operating system, while LG G Pad X 8.0 counts with Android 6.0 Marshmallow operating system. Huawei MatePad Pro 13.2 PaperMatte (2025) is a noticeably newer and notably thinner tablet than the LG G Pad X 8.0, but it's also way heavier.
LG G Pad X 8.0 counts with a much more powerful CPU than Huawei MatePad Pro 13.2 PaperMatte (2025), although it has a smaller amount of RAM, they both have 8 cpu cores. LG G Pad X 8.0 counts with an incredibly better display than Huawei MatePad Pro 13.2 PaperMatte (2025), although it has a really smaller screen.
Huawei MatePad Pro 13.2 PaperMatte (2025) takes way better photos and videos than LG G Pad X 8.0, because it has a lot higher video quality and a much more mega pixels back facing camera. Huawei MatePad Pro 13.2 PaperMatte (2025) has a much bigger storage for games and applications than LG G Pad X 8.0, because although it has no slot for SD memory cards, it also counts with 240 GB more internal memory.
Huawei MatePad Pro 13.2 PaperMatte (2025) features a much longer battery duration than LG G Pad X 8.0, because it has 10100mAh of battery capacity against 4650mAh.
